Danielle Mitchell

For more than a decade, I have worked in finance for organizations dedicated to the betterment of society. I find it both interesting and meaningful.
As the budget and compliance officer, I provide quarterly financial reporting on ICFJ programs, as well as prepare budgets for proposals for new opportunities and revise budgets for existing projects. I also monitor compliance on program awards, including compliance by sub-recipients.
My background: I started my career with the federal government, as an auditor for the U.S. Department of Defense. I later took on finance-related roles at a variety of nonprofits, including the National League of Cities and the National School Board Association. I hold a bachelor’s degree in accounting from Delaware State University.
